      <description><![CDATA[The lucky number is $3.3 million.<br /><br />That's how much the North Carolina lottery needs to generate per day to hit the target $420 million sought annually to help pay for education projects around the state, said Alice Garland, deputy director of the N.C. Education Lottery.<br /><br />How's it doing so far?<br /><br />Well, through Thursday, the first 22 days of the scratch-off games, the lottery had brought in $80 million, or about $3.6 million per day.<br /><br />While that comes in at about $300,000 per day more than]]></description>
